Wie wäre es damit...lautloser VDR-Streaming-Client+DVB-Receiver für 39 Euro (+60 Euro PremiereStart)

  • Super, funktioniert einwandfrei. Ich hab noch die Option hinzugefügt Lirc zu benutzen (das brauch ich ;)) und noch ein paar kleinere Fixes. Im AC3-Checker war noch ein Fehler wodurch mehr CPU-Last entstanden ist, evtl. hing das mit dem Ruckeln zusammen. Falls es nur sporadisch auftritt schau mal mit "top" nach der Auslastung, da hat nämlich bei mir auch schon der sectionsd dazwischengefunkt (sollte jetzt aber nicht mehr). Ansonsten gibt es bei mir manchmal nach einem ReSync ruckler, was bei einem erneuten Resync wieder weg ist.


    Ich habe auch mal meine zapit angepasst, damit nicht bei jedem Start vom vdrviewer (und auch vom Movieplayer) so viel ins Flash geschrieben wird. Bei über 2000 Sendern geht das nicht nur schneller sondern schont auch den Flash-Speicher, dessen Schreibzyklen ja begrenzt sind.



    Die neue zapit nach /var/bin kopieren, ausführbar machen und den Pfad in die /var/etc/profile eintragen:

    Code
    export PATH="/tmp:/sbin:/var/bin:/bin"


    So läufts bei mir momentan ohne Probleme.

  • Blöde frage: Was kann man mit LIRC bei der DBOX machen?


    Wäre es nicht besser volume_type aus der /var/tuxbox/config/neutrino.conf oder noch besser aus g_settings.audio_avs_Control (wie man dran kommt ist andere Frage) zu hollen als ein extra Parameter in vdr.conf anzulegen?



    Gruß
    Zwer2k

  • Klar wäre das besser, man müsste es nur implementieren ;). Nur "ost" geht halt nicht. Auch die 16:9 umschaltung könnte man aus der neutrino.conf auslesen.


    Lirc ist dazu da um andere Geräte (Fernseher, AV-Receiver) mit der dbox zu Steuern. Wenn ich z.B. die Lautstärketasten an der dbox-Fernbedienung drücke, dann bleibt die Lautstärke der dbox konstant aber diese sendet wiederrum IR-Signale an meinen AV-Receiver, der dann die Lautstärke ändert. Hat den Vorteil, dass man auch bei Dolby Digital nicht mit zwei Fernbedienungen hantieren muss, weil das kann die dbox grundsätzlich nicht regeln.

  • tobe
    wenn ich versuche selbst kompilierte Zapit zu verwenden (auch ohne deine Änderungen) wird bei mir die komplette Kanalliste durcheinander geschmissen und bei jedem Sender kommt Jugendschutz-Pin-Abfrage. Hat sich da was an dem Dateiformat von der Kanalliste geädert?


    Hab heute unterstützung von OSDs mit mehreren Areas in ffnetdev hinzugefügt, d.h. es können jetzt alle Skins und Plugins verwendet werden, die bis jetzt wegen der Einschränkung auf ein Area nicht gingen. Sourcen können aus SVN unter http://developer.berlios.de/projects/ffnetdev/ abgerufen werden.

  • Hallo alle,


    Bischen OT, bin ein Snazio/SC200 compatibel besitzer und versuche VDR auf meine box zu kriegen, scheitern tut es am TS format.
    Um durchblick zu bekommen habe ich volgendes gemacht.
    gleichzeitig starten von eine netcat und mplayer -dumpstream instanz vom gleichen sender und budget-dvb-s device:
    [mythtv@mm ~]$ ls -alrt /myth/tv/st*
    -rw-r--r-- 1 mythtv users 20966700 May 27 15:15 /myth/tv/streamffnetdev.ts
    -rw-r--r-- 1 mythtv users 20787200 May 27 15:15 /myth/tv/streamdev.ts
    [mythtv@mm ~]$ ls -alrt /myth/tv/st*
    -rw-r--r-- 1 mythtv users 24118332 May 27 15:15 /myth/tv/streamffnetdev.ts
    -rw-r--r-- 1 mythtv users 23547904 May 27 15:15 /myth/tv/streamdev.ts
    [mythtv@mm ~]$ ls -alrt /myth/tv/st*
    -rw-r--r-- 1 mythtv users 100766308 May 27 15:17 /myth/tv/streamffnetdev.ts
    -rw-r--r-- 1 mythtv users 81219584 May 27 15:17 /myth/tv/streamdev.ts
    [mythtv@mm ~]$ ls -alrt /myth/tv/st*
    -rw-r--r-- 1 mythtv users 215543692 May 27 15:20 /myth/tv/streamffnetdev.ts
    -rw-r--r-- 1 mythtv users 170037248 May 27 15:20 /myth/tv/streamdev.ts
    [mythtv@mm ~]$ ls -alrt /myth/tv/st*
    -rw-r--r-- 2 mythtv users 234660472 May 27 15:21 /myth/tv/streamffnetdev.ts
    -rw-r--r-- 2 mythtv users 188243968 May 27 15:21 /myth/tv/streamdev.ts


    Wen beide TS gespielt werden mit MTPcenter auf eine Snazio dauert das netcat file 68 sec und das mplayer-file 54 secunden. Beide haben kein Ton und kein Bild.


    Nach ProjectX lauft das von mplayer erzeugte file laut anzeige 5:20 und das von netcat laut anzeige 6:22. Richtig getimed habe ich es noch nicht.
    Was vremd war is das nicht die gleichen sender aufgenohmen wurden. Mplayer nam den eigestellten sender auf und netcat den ersten auf dem transponder.


    Der projectx logfiles diff
    --- /home/mythtv/streamdev_log.txt 2006-05-27 15:33:17.646752000 +0200
    +++ /home/mythtv/streamffnetdev_log.txt 2006-05-27 15:48:11.283004000 +0200
    @@ -1,5 +1,5 @@


    -Saturday, May 27, 2006 3:32:58 PM CEST
    +Saturday, May 27, 2006 3:47:50 PM CEST
    ProjectX 0.90.4.00 (30.03.2006)


    -> working with collection 0
    @@ -22,34 +22,33 @@


    <<< quick info >>>


    --> Input File 0: '/myth/tv/streamdev.ts' (188,243,968 bytes)
    +-> Input File 0: '/myth/tv/streamffnetdev.ts' (234,660,472 bytes)
    -> Filetype is TS (generic PES Container)
    -> make a TS
    -> no PMT found (at a short scan)
    -ok> PID 0x14B4 has PES-ID 0xE0 (MPEG Video) mapped to 0xE0 (2256 #13)
    -ok> PID 0x14B5 has PES-ID 0xC0 (MPEG Audio) mapped to 0xC0 (63168 #337)
    +ok> PID+ok> PID 0x64 has PES-ID 0xC0 (MPEG Audio) mapped to 0xC0 (4512 #25)
    packs: 27888 2% 5242944
    ----> new File: /myth/tv/streamdev.new.ts
    +---> new File: /myth/tv/streamffnetdev.new.ts


    summary of created media files:
    -Stream: '/myth/tv/streamdev.new.ts'
    -=> 5,208,352 bytes written...
    +Stream: '/myth/tv/streamffnetdev.new.ts'
    +=> 5,144,244 bytes written...
    -> we have 0 warnings/errors.


    <<< end of quick info >>>


    --> Input File 0: '/myth/tv/streamdev.ts' (188,243,968 bytes)
    +-> Input File 0: '/myth/tv/streamffnetdev.ts' (234,660,472 bytes)
    -> Filetype is TS (generic PES Container)
    -> make a TS
    -> no PMT found (at a short scan)
    --> special PIDs for searching defined: { 0x14B4 0x14B5 }
    -ok> PID 0x14B4 has PES-ID 0xE0 (MPEG Video) mapped to 0xE0 (2256 #13)
    -ok> PID 0x14B5 has PES-ID 0xC0 (MPEG Audio) mapped to 0xC0 (63168 #337)
    -!> incomplete ts packet at EOF detected @ 188243836
    -packs: 1001297 100% 188243968
    ----> new File: /myth/tv/streamdev.new.ts
    +-> special PIDs for searching defined: { 0x63 0x64 }
    +ok> PID 0x63 has PES-ID 0xE0 (MPEG Video) mapped to 0xE0 (0 #1)
    +ok> PID 0x64 has PES-ID 0xC0 (MPEG Audio) mapped to 0xC0 (4512 #25)
    +packs: 1248194 100% 234660472
    +---> new File: /myth/tv/streamffnetdev.new.ts


    summary of created media files:
    -Stream: '/myth/tv/streamdev.new.ts'
    -=> 190,768,112 bytes written...
    --> we have 1 warnings/errors.
    \ No newline at end of file
    +Stream: '/myth/tv/streamffnetdev.new.ts'
    +=> 234,561,772 bytes written...
    +-> we have 0 warnings/errors.
    \ No newline at end of file
    0x63 has PES-ID 0xE0 (MPEG Video) mapped to 0xE0 (0 #1)
    Die timer anzeige auf meinem gerat fangt mit 1 an wen noch nicht bearbeitet von projectx und nach bearbeitung kommt die 'echtzeit' vom sender drauf.


    Henk Schoneveld
    Niederlande

  • Hallo,


    versuche grade ffnetdev und VDR-Viewer das Streamen per UDP beizubringen, dabei soll ffnetdev einen VLC kompatibelen Stream erzeugen damit einfacher weitere Clients programmiert werden können. Wenn jemand Links auf Anleitungen oder Beispiele kennt, bitte hier posten.

Participate now!

Don’t have an account yet? Register yourself now and be a part of our community!